  • Episode 300: The Fall & Rise Of Roman Reigns
    The Samoan Wrestling Dynasty is the most successful wrestling family in the history of professional wrestling. Whether the last name is Anoa'i, Fatu, or by blood oath Maivia; The Samoan Wrestling Dynasty has had success for decades throughout wrestling. Outside of Dwayne "The Rock" Johnson, the person with the most success in the entire family is Leati Joseph Anoa'i; better known to the wrestling world as Roman Reigns. Since the breakup of The Shield in June 2014, Roman was put on a path toward singles immortality; becoming one of the biggest stars in WWE history. But success did not come easy; as at 1st he was considered by a lot of fans "Cena in a tactical vest". But after 6 years, Roman going home, & Paul Heyman saying "let me work with him"; Roman went from a hated babyface to a loved heel as The Tribal Chief. This episode will cover his fall as a babyface to his rise as a heel; the questionable booking from June 2014 until March 2020, the great booking from August 2020 through April 2024, & everything in between.
